Is 2,272,681 mAh allowed on a plane?
At 3.7V, 2,272,681 mAh = 8,408.9197 Wh. Airlines allow lithium batteries up to 100 Wh in carry-on luggage. Batteries between 100–160 Wh require airline approval. Batteries over 160 Wh are prohibited on passenger aircraft.
